Sway To The Sax At Jazz On The Green This Month In Brisbane

25th Jul 2022
Written by: Erin Curtain

Don your black turtlenecks, South Bank is bringing us Jazz On The Green this July. Local jazz legends and emerging talent will fill the last Friday and Saturday of the month with smooth tones served alongside tasty eats and no shortage of beverages. 

The best part? This mini-jazz fest is entirely free. This makes it the perfect opportunity to lay back on the grassy lawns of Riverside Green and take in the views while you soak up the soothing sounds.

Don’t let the free entry fool you, this is no open-mic night. The line-up features local greats, international talent, and a few up-and-comers who are well worth discovering. Headliners include Sydney jazz icon Emma Pask and Brisbane’s own local legend Franky Smart, two powerhouse vocalists you don’t want to miss.

If jazzy vibes make you peckish, South Bank always has you covered. Whatever you’re craving, they have it. Select from gourmet eats throughout the parklands and specialty vendors catering for Jazz On The Green. Warm up with a hot buttered rum from Hop & Pickle, who will be whipping up cocktails and mocktails across the two days, try Ole Sangria Restaurant's famous seafood and vegetarian paellas and the truffle arancini or traditional beef lasagne from Vici Italian. 

Hungry for more live tunes? Jazz On The Green is just part one of the precinct’s new music program, Live at South Bank. From winter jazz to a vinyl record market, listening parties, and busking festivals, there are plenty of tunes by the river to come.

THE DETAILS

What: Jazz On The Green
When: Friday, July 29, 3-7:30pm & Saturday, July 30, 11am-7pm
Where: Riverside Green, South Bank
Price: Free
